Common Pennsylvania Equipment
Switchgear Scrap
Burned, gutted, flooded and unrepairable gear bought for copper and metal content.
Medium Voltage Switchgear
5kV and 15kV class metal-clad lineups with vacuum or air breakers, indoor and outdoor.
Metal-Clad Switchgear
Compartmentalized drawout medium voltage gear with grounded metal barriers between sections.
Arc-Resistant Switchgear
Type 2B arc-resistant lineups with plenums and pressure relief, low and medium voltage.
